Extending The Rafters
Engagement with Europeans changed the relationships that Indigenous peoples had among themselves and with nature. New materials, tools, and weapons were introduced, as were new ideas such as market economics and imported geopolitical conflicts that fostered competition and divided loyalties between First Nations.
